I was able to get 353 RWHP and 337RWTQ when I had my series II. I had the 66m pulley with 9psi boost. Anymore gains out of this blower are difficult. I sold the series II and went to the Kennebell 2.1L and was able to get 450RWHP 443RWTQ with a safe tune from B&D Racing in Van Nuys, Calif. |

Everyone is optimistic when they start and then are disappointed with the results. It's loosing battle as the increased air temps rob the power the boost brings. These blowers are small and very inefficient, especially when you throw in the cooling problems that comes with these cars.
Most see 330. 350 and up is an accomplishment or as S174 stated, it takes a forgiving dyno...on a cool day...on the first pass.
